What can I do?

  • Reduce heat loss by closing curtains at dusk
  • Put foil behind the radiators on outside walls
  • Only use as much detergent as you need, particularly when using concentrated liquids or powders
  • Don't believe the hype! Lots of us haven't used public transport for years. Some services will have improved a great deal since you last used them - give it a whirl!
  • Make a shopping list to avoid buying things you don't need
  • Choose items with minimal packaging, with packaging that can be recycled
  • Take a cloth bag with you when you go shopping
  • Keep to the speed limit! It's safer and less polluting
  • Park in the shade if possible - the sun on a hot engine increases emissions
  • Consider public transport if you don't already

Did you know?

  • If everyone only boiled the water they needed to make a cup of tea instead of filling the kettle every time we could save enough electricity to run all the street lighting in the country (DETR)
  • Normal garden hoses use 50 litres an hour
  • In the UK, an average car produces approximately 3.3 tonnes of carbon dioxide per year, and cars are responsible for:

    - 75% of the carbon monoxide

    - 20% of Carbon Dioxide

    - 46% of nitrogen oxides

    - 78% of Benzene
